FAQ
Comment pouvons-nous vous aider ?
Comment pouvons-nous vous aider ?
PosgreSQL
Vous pouvez d’abord exporter vos données en utilisant la commande pg_dump :
pg_dump -h OLD_DB_IP_IP -p OLD_DB_PORT -U OLD_DB_USERNAME -Fc -b -v -f "/usr/local/backup/database.backup" DATABASE_NAME
Ensuite, vous pouvez importer des données dans votre base de données Scaleway Database for PostgreSQL à l’aide de la commande pg_restore :
pg_restore -h INSTANCE_IP -p INSTANCE_PORT -U USERNAME -d DATABASE_NAME -v "/usr/local/backup/database.backup"
Les différents paramètres utilisés dans les commandes représentent les valeurs suivantes :
-h
(--host
) : Adresse IP de l’hôte-p
(--port
) : Numéro de port de l’hôte-U
(--nom d'utilisateur
) : Utilisateur PostgreSQL-F
(--format
) : Formatc
: c
juste après un -F
signifie que le format est le format binaire spécifique à postgreSQL-b
(--blobs
) : Spécifie le type de chaîne binaire-v
(--verbose
)-f
(--fichier
) : Spécifie le nom du fichierMySQL
Si vous souhaitez importer vos données dans une base de données Scaleway Database for MySQL, exportez votre base de données existante en utilisant la commande mysqldump :
mysqldump -u username -p old_database > backup.sql
Importez ensuite la sauvegarde dans votre base de données MySQL :
mysql -u username -p new_database < backup.sql